Description
Methyl trifluoromethyl ketone (CAS No. 421-50-1) is a highly versatile fluorinated organic compound with the molecular formula C3H3F3O. Also known by its IUPAC name 1,1,1-trifluoropropan-2-one, this clear, volatile liquid exhibits excellent reactivity due to the presence of the electron-withdrawing trifluoromethyl group. Its high purity (>98%) makes it ideal for synthetic chemistry applications, particularly as a building block for pharmaceuticals, agrochemicals, and specialty materials. The compound’s stability and unique electronic properties enable its use in nucleophilic additions, Grignard reactions, and as a precursor for fluorinated heterocycles. Properties
- CAS Number: 421-50-1
- Complexity: 82.7
- IUPAC Name: 1,1,1-trifluoropropan-2-one
- InChI: InChI=1S/C3H3F3O/c1-2(7)3(4,5)6/h1H3
- InChI Key: FHUDAMLDXFJHJE-UHFFFAOYSA-N
- Exact Mass: 112.01359920
- Molecular Formula: C3H3F3O
- Molecular Weight: 112.05
- SMILES: CC(=O)C(F)(F)F
- Topological: 17.1
- Monoisotopic Mass: 112.01359920
- Physical Description: Clear colorless liquid; bp = 22 deg C;
- Vapor Pressure: 728.0 [mmHg]

Application
Methyl trifluoromethyl ketone is widely used as a key intermediate in the synthesis of fluorinated pharmaceuticals and agrochemicals. Its strong electrophilic character makes it valuable for constructing trifluoromethylated scaffolds in drug discovery. Researchers also employ it as a precursor for fluorinated polymers and specialty coatings with enhanced chemical resistance. Additionally, it serves as a reagent in organofluorine chemistry to study reaction mechanisms involving CF3-containing compounds.
Safety and Hazards
GHS Hazard Statements
- H224 (100%): Extremely flammable liquid and vapor [Danger Flammable liquids]
- H314 (70%): Causes severe skin burns and eye damage [Danger Skin corrosion/irritation]
- H315 (30%): Causes skin irritation [Warning Skin corrosion/irritation]
- H318 (68.8%): Causes serious eye damage [Danger Serious eye damage/eye irritation]
- H319 (30.6%): Causes serious eye irritation [Warning Serious eye damage/eye irritation]
- H335 (29.4%): May cause respiratory irritation [Warning Specific target organ toxicity, single exposure; Respiratory tract irritation]
- H412 (69.4%): Harmful to aquatic life with long lasting effects [Hazardous to the aquatic environment, long-term hazard]
